Christian's mom works at the concession stand during sporting events. She told him they buy candy bars for $0.75 each and mark t

hem up 40% to sell at the concession stand. What is the amount of the markup? How much does the concession stand charge for each candy bar?

Answer: $0.3 ; $1.05

Step-by-step explanation:

Price of candy = $0.75

Mark up = 40% = 40/100 = 0.4

(a) Amount of the markup = Price × Mark up percent = $0.75 × 0.4 = $0.3

(b) Amount charged by the concession stand for each candy bar will be:

Price of candy + Mark up amount

= $0.75 + $0.30

= $1.05
